Install Python dependencies for all apps (including your custom ones)
```shell
docker compose --project-name erpnext-one exec backend
bench setup requirements
```
Running bench setup requirements after site creation ensures:
All app dependencies from pyproject.toml or requirements.txt are installed.
Any app hooks or modules that read common_site_config.json will work correctly.
You only need to run bench setup requirements once per bench, even if you create multiple sites later.
